Transaction 79698fd29327714b6ad3730d044a44e7f12e415ea9695885841e80bb381800f1

2 Input
2 Outputs
  • 79698fd29327714b6ad3730d044a44e7f12e415ea9695885841e80bb381800f1:0
  • value  3457132
    address  14fbdYtPYyXuT3zFnegdAPArrrXm3acWWC
  • 79698fd29327714b6ad3730d044a44e7f12e415ea9695885841e80bb381800f1:1
  • value  53736
    address  1KEx2a28sqwas6LgRhzKuHBTqs3mXJFEkM